Microsporidia are a group of obligate intracellular fungi that were initially classified as protists but were later reclassified based on phylogenetic, molecular, and structural evidence linking them to the Chytridiomycota. These unicellular, non-motile organisms are highly specialized parasites that infect a wide range of animal hosts, including humans. In a population that is not at Hardy-Weinberg equilibrium, the frequency of alleles changes over time. Therefore, any deviations from the five conditions of Hardy-Weinberg equilibrium can alter the genetic variation of a given population. Conditions that change the genetic variability of a population include mutations, natural selection, non-random mating, gene flow, and genetic drift (small population size).

背景情况:

  • 加密球菌脑膜炎是艾滋病毒/艾滋病患者的主要死亡原因.
  • 在感染期间理解密码球菌隔离进化的能力有限.
  • 环境获取和地理来源影响加密菌的遗传多样性.

研究的目的:

  • 为了比较马拉维和喀麦隆之间加密球菌分离的种群遗传学.
  • 在感染期间调查患者内的遗传变化和多样性.
  • 识别地理相关的遗传变异和微观进化特征.

主要方法:

  • 372个临床Cryptococcus分离体的全基因组测序来自341名患有艾滋病毒相关的密码球菌脑膜炎的患者.
  • 来自马拉维和喀麦隆的分离物之间的种群遗传比较.
  • 从22名喀麦隆患者进行纵向采样 (第7天和第14天),以研究患者内进化.

主要成果:

  • 喀麦隆的分离物比马拉维的分离物更具有克隆性.
  • 在与DNA结合和能量代谢相关的基因中观察到破坏性变异的不同速率.
  • 在像GAT204.4这样的基因感染期间,出现了破坏性变异.
  • 在13%的纵向采样患者中检测到混合感染.

结论:

  • 在密码球菌脑膜炎中发现了地理相关的遗传变异和微观进化特征.
  • 在中非发现了加密球菌脑膜炎期间混合感染的证据.
  • 加密球菌分离物的遗传多样性影响了艾滋病毒/艾滋病患者的治疗结果.
